How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Homeland?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Homeland Studio Apartments | $965 | $965 | $965 |
Homeland 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,418 | $698 | $2,054 |
| Homeland 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,710 | $675 | $2,525 |
| Homeland 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,029 | $952 | $2,830 |
| Homeland 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,424 | $2,200 | $2,648 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Homeland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Homeland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Homeland is $1,418.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Homeland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Homeland is a 1,036 square feet unit starting from $1,799 at The Note.
What is the average size for Homeland 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Homeland is currently 761 sq ft.
